What Is Civil Engineering? Can it be the Right Course personally?
Civil Engineering Choosing a career in engineering could be a difficult decision as a result of large choice of potential options offered by Colleges and universities. The first step is identifying your passions and interests and discover how well they match all the engineering disciplines. Civil engineering is probably the four major disciplines together with mechanical, electrical and chemical. AutoCAD Civil engineering is involved with all the growth and development of physical structures, transportation systems and basic utilities. Including all large and small scale infrastructures in society. From city buildings, roads, rail systems and bridges to basic utilities like water, gas and sewerage are created and managed by civil engineers. They commonly are employed in large teams as a result of size and complexity of civil infrastructure. Civil engineers deal exclusively with static (stationary) structures, unlike mechanical engineers who're educated to deal with dynamic (moving) structures like automobiles. For that reason diversity, civil, mechanical and electrical engineers will most likely collaborate on complex projects like the bus systems. Just about all major industries require civil expertise, giving engineers in this area probably the most varied career options. The key sub-disciplines of civil engineering are described below. Construction Civil engineers which can be educated in the area of construction management these are known as construction engineers. They are necessary to sign off on plans, supervise the construction process and so are responsible for the delivery of an project. The combination of project management skills as well as the technical understanding of a construction engineer, make sure they are highly popular in most countries. Specialising in residential housing, commercial complexes or industrial warehouses is a wise career choice. Environmental Environmental engineers are involved using the surrounding and implement strategies to cope with pollution, waste management and also other resources. This discipline is acceptable for that civil engineer that believes in sustainable practice, methods and results. Government policies as well as the widespread popularity of being beneficial to our environment, has created an industry demand and increased the popularity of the discipline. Geotechnical Geotechnical engineering involves knowing the behaviour of natural elements and how they are often utilized in construction. Geotechnical engineers get excited about the structure process for skyscrapers and underground structures including tunnels, mines and dams. Investigation of ground, water and soil quality combined with the identification of the potential hazards is typical practice in this field. Mining Mining engineering differs from geotechnical for the reason that it relates mainly to the extraction and processing of mineral elements. Mining engineers are often 'on site' and are involved with mine design, operations and management. Working in this field might be dangerous due to potential hazards which exist on mining sites. Structural A highly specialised branch of civil engineering that is targeted on the style of structures that must withstand loads and environmental elements. Structural engineers prepare drawings and specifications of structural elements utilized to support houses, buildings and monuments. Collaboration with architects that are recognized for being resourceful and equally impractical, is usual practice. Transportation Transportation engineering involves the effective utilization of transportation by all available modes including road and air. Transport engineers must consider each of the economic and sociological results of transportation when delivering strategies accustomed to help the speed and safety of transport systems. There are several opportunities for involvement in international projects because the frequency of overseas commuting is constantly expand. If you can to identify yourself with any of these sub-disciplines you are halfway to selecting an engineering course. In case you are enthusiastic about civil infrastructure but are not particularly obsessed with a unique field, then its far better to choose a civil engineering course that will tell you about an extensive range of subjects. Once enrolled in training, it will always be possible to transfer right into a related discipline when you convince you. |
